Of the more than 60 hotels looked at in Auckland, the minister in charge of covid quarantine Megan Woods says, about 20 fit the criteria to become a managed isolation facility.They must meet a set room size. Have separate bathrooms to ensure no cross-contamination. They need sunlight. Fresh air. The facilities need enough space to allow those going in and those going out to not cross paths.
